Output 8d6389a7f74f3cbbf1e8ed7beae289a424598b7318031e723038ff2d352a197f:0

value
70846554
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2d0124cf0116ae58301a6faa68844804d0cd7ab8 OP_EQUALVERIFY OP_CHECKSIG
address
156xn72MBznDycTBga9sfHG3J9VJANEyho
transaction
8d6389a7f74f3cbbf1e8ed7beae289a424598b7318031e723038ff2d352a197f
confirmations
426763
spent
true